Well let's see. My Purple masked angel, multibar angel, pair goldflake angel, majestic angel, Tigerpyge Angel, yurple tang. Had tiny regal angel and asfur angel but they was chased into the power head by bigger angels when introduced into the 260g. All of them were in qt systems for 3 months or more before going into the 260g display.

They were all introduced into the 260g a few days apart from each other from the qt systems. Started with the smallest to the most timid ones and the big ones last. For the most part they all get along fine. I notice they get annoyed at each other when they are hungry. I guess kind of like us humans lol.Thanks for sharing. Sorry you lost two.
